One of the world's only five Airbus A300-600ST “Beluga Transporter” spotted in Napoli, Italy

June 04, 2010
 
 
 


One of the world's only five Airbus A300-600ST "Beluga Transporter" spotted in Napoli, Italy
One of the world's only five Airbus A300-600ST “Beluga Transporter” spotted in Napoli, Italy
This photograph is part of the MetroScenes.com series Best of Italy - May 2010.
thumbnail
thumbnail
thumbnail
thumbnail
thumbnail
thumbnail
thumbnail
thumbnail